Governor Rauner Signs Bill to Create Youth Budget Commission
This year, the Start to Finish Coalition developed and championed HB5202, which passed unanimously out of the Illinois General Assembly and was signed into law August 11 on Kids Day at the Illinois State Fair. Bill to Provide Child Care to Children Who Experienced Abuse or Neglect Awaits Governor’s Signature
In May, the Illinois General Assembly passed HB4885 which provides families with children ages 0 to 5 with an indicated case of abuse and neglect access to free- or low-cost child care through the state’s Child Care Assistance Program. Foster Parent Mentoring program provides added support to new foster parents
In June 2017, Children’s Home & Aid began the Foster Parent Mentoring program to increase the support available to foster parents with a goal of improving the quality of foster parenting.
